הלבין
Hebrew
Etymology
From the root ל־ב־ן (l-b-n).
Verb
הִלְבִּין • (hilbín) third-singular masculine past (hif'il construction)
- (transitive) To bleach, to whiten, to make white.
Derived terms
- מלבין (malbín)
